Using Remote Control to control the Device

This section explains how to unpack Remote Control 

(RC) and prepare it for work.

Your service provider can supply the product with an 

alternative RC. In that case please refer to the manual 

supplied by your service provider.

Remote Control requires two batteries type AAA, R03, 

LR03, UM-4, 286.

Important information about using batteries

Do not mix different types of battery or old and new 

batteries.

Do not use rechargeable batteries with the remote 

control.

Remove the batteries from the remote control if you 

are not going to use it for several weeks, to avoid the 

risk of leakage.

Please respect your environment and any local regulations 

and dispose of old batteries in a responsible manner.

Caution! Do not attempt to recharge the batter-

ies.Immediately remove any leaking batteries. 

Take care when handling leaking batteries as 

they may cause burns to the skin or eyes, or 

other physical injuries.

Introduction to the Programmable 

Remote Control Unit (optional)

If MAG349/349w3 package includes a remote control 

with a block of five programmable buttons (marked 

with blue print colour), then you may want to choose 

these buttons for controlling other devices (TV set, 

amplifier).

To program the buttons do the following:

 Press the «On/Off» and «A/V» buttons at the same 

time and hold it for 2 seconds. When the green light 

of the «On/Off» button will stop blinking and will 

light steadily, it means the RC is ready to learn.

• 

Press the button you want to «teach» — the green 

light will start blinking.

• 

Place the infrared lamps of two RCs opposite each 

other and press the button on the RC of the other 

device, the function of which you wish to copy on 

device RC. Hold for 2 seconds.

• 

After the green light two quick blinks you may 

continue programming other buttons.

• 

Repeat the procedure described above for all 

buttons you want to program for controlling external 

devices.

• 

Press the the «On/Off» and «A/V» buttons to save the 

programmed data; the green light should fade off.

Reset

Press SETUP and OK buttons at same time and hold 

for 2 seconds red LED will flash 5 times. Reset is done.
